                  As long as we are a society that prizes achievement and success, it is hard to remove the competitiveness in schools and the difficulty in exam papers. If the PSLE is too easy, then many can go to the top schools and how are they going to differentiate who to take in. And even taking away the banding would not remove the perception in parents’ minds as to which schools are better…


                  I am for these changes but I do not see them really changing things. They are just like a dip in water, just saying it and while it is a step in the right direction, I really do not think it may change the way things are done in a substantial way. Sigh…

                    SAHM_TAN:
                    Ask hor, will COP infor be removed ?

                    COP and banding is quite different leh.

                    COP = how popular the school is
                    Banding = performance of the school.

                    Although related, but not quite the same.
